Finance Review Summary — Tallowmere Term Sheet

Quick one for the heads of department: we've now been through Tallowmere Logistics' term sheet line by line. Headline numbers are decent, but the exclusivity clause and the five-year lock-in need softening. Greta's team reckons we have leverage given their pipeline gap. Counter-proposal goes out next week. The confidential note on our negotiating ceiling is below.

management briefing: Project Zorix slips by six weeks because of the audit delay.

Crafted input triggers overlapping watering jobs and, worse, the schedule parser logs raw payloads at debug level, which could leak device pairing data into shared logs. Impact: low-priv users can exhaust the pump controller queue on a shared Greenhaus hub. Fix: validate cron syntax server-side, redact payload logging, cap concurrent jobs per device. Repro steps attached. Security review requested before the Greenhaus 2.3 cut. Affected build token follows.

session token of kahog-bahif = htk9_f63daec35

**MEMO — Closure of the Harwick Lane Office**

To the board: the Harwick Lane site will close at quarter end. Headcount of nine transfers to the Dunmore hub; two roles made remote. Lease break exercised; exit costs within the provision Finance set aside. Fenna Orlov leads the transition, targeting full vacancy within eight weeks. Client-facing comms drafted and held pending approval. The rationale ties directly to the plan summarised below.

board note of yahof-bagag: Only 5 of the 80 pilot accounts renewed Wenwyn, so a churn review is set for April 1.